Scrapbusting card tutorial with Rectangular Postage Stamp punch

Hello!

I absolutely LOVE Stampin’ Up!’s designer series paper pack and really don’t like to waste any of it at all. So I used up some scraps of the new Waves of the Ocean designer series paper to create this card…

I also used some of the Blue Foil papers but I show you a trick in my video to get the most out of them too. The shine is simply fabulous…

I found quite a few Daffodil Delight and Mango Melody scraps in my collection so made an Easter card with them in this video tutorial…

Here’s the card I made in the video…

The sentiments for both cards come from the very versatile Celebrating You stamp set.
